Wagering Calculation
Understanding wagering requirements is critical for converting bonus money into withdrawable cash. These requirements dictate how many times you must bet the bonus amount (or the bonus plus deposit amount) before you can withdraw associated winnings. Let’s perform a detailed calculation using common industry figures. Assume you claim a 100% deposit bonus up to €100 with a 35x wagering requirement on the bonus amount. Games contribute different percentages towards this requirement.
| Game Type | Contribution % | Example Bet | Effective Contribution |
|---|---|---|---|
| Slots (majority) | 100% | €10 spin | €10 |
| Table Games (Roulette) | 10% | €10 bet | €1 |
| Blackjack | 5% | €10 bet | €0.50 |
Scenario Calculation: You deposit €100 and receive a €100 bonus. Wagering requirement: Bonus (€100) x 35 = €3,500. If you only play slots (100% contribution), you must wager €3,500 total. If you wager €10 per spin, that requires 350 spins. If you mix in table games, the required turnover increases dramatically. A €10 bet on Roulette (10% contribution) only counts as €1 towards the €3,500 target, meaning you’d need to wager €35,000 on Roulette to clear the same bonus. This demonstrates why playing eligible games with high contribution percentages is essential for bonus conversion.
Safety & Licensing
Viperspin operates under a license from Curacao eGaming. This is a common licensing framework for international online casinos. While it provides a regulatory baseline, players from the European Union and Nordic regions should be aware that winnings from Curacao-licensed operators may be subject to local income tax, unlike winnings from casinos holding licenses from the Malta Gaming Authority (MGA) or local national regulators where gambling winnings are often tax-exempt. For account security, the platform should employ SSL (Secure Socket Layer) encryption for data transmission. Players are strongly advised to enable Two-Factor Authentication (2FA) if available and to never share their login credentials.

When Things Go Wrong
Technical issues can occur. Here are five common scenarios and their solutions.
1. “Invalid username or password” error. First, check your keyboard’s Caps Lock key. Passwords are case-sensitive. Use the “Forgot Password” function to reset your password via email.
2. Account is locked or suspended. This is typically a security measure or indicates required verification. Contact customer support directly via live chat or email, providing your registered email address. You will likely need to complete the KYC process by submitting documents (ID, proof of address, payment method proof).
3. Website or game does not load. Clear your browser’s cache and cookies. Try accessing the site using a different browser (e.g., Chrome, Firefox, Safari) or switch between your device’s Wi-Fi and mobile data to rule out local network issues.
4. Bonus not credited after a qualifying deposit. Ensure you have activated the bonus from the promotions section or entered a bonus code (if required) before making the deposit. Bonuses are rarely applied retroactively. Check the specific terms of the promotion for any game or deposit method exclusions.
5. Withdrawal is delayed beyond stated processing times. First, verify that you have completed all wagering requirements and that your account is fully verified (KYC). Delays can occur if the casino requests additional documentation. Always check the status in your account’s withdrawal history and follow up with support, providing your transaction reference number.
Good to Know
Your choice of game directly impacts your long-term return. Always check the game’s RTP (Return to Player) percentage. Note: For the best mathematical chance, prioritize game categories with higher average RTPs.
- Best RTP (Typically 97%+): Classic Blackjack (played with optimal strategy), certain Video Poker variants (e.g., Jacks or Better), and a selection of slots branded as “high RTP” (some can reach 98% or more). Always review the game’s paytable or information section for the exact figure.
- Lower RTP / Higher Volatility (Typically Below 96%): Many branded, progressive jackpot, and “bonus buy” slots. While these offer the potential for large wins, they have a higher house edge over time. Games like Sic Bo, certain bingo varieties, and some specialty games also tend to have a lower RTP.

Why do I need to provide documents for withdrawal?
This is a standard KYC (Know Your Customer) and anti-fraud procedure required by the licensing authority. It verifies your identity, age, and residence, ensuring the account holder is the person making the transaction and helping to prevent money laundering.
